West Bank Township, Minnesota Demographics

The total population of West Bank township is estimated to be 88 with 49 males (55.68%) and 39 females (44.32%). There are 10 less females than males in West Bank township.
The median household income in West Bank township was $70,259 in 2021, which marked an a decrease of 6,228(8.14%) from $76,487 in 2020. This income is 94.17% of the U.S. median household income of $74,606 (all incomes in 2022 inflation-adjusted dollars).
Per the latest American Community Survey by the Census Bureau, West Bank township sees its highest median household income among householders in the age group of 45 to 64 years old, at $127,908. Overall, the median household income for the township of West Bank township stands at $70,259.
In West Bank township, the median income for all workers aged 15 years and older, regardless of work hours, was $44,588 for males and $31,076 for females. However, when specifically considering full-time, year-round workers within the same age group, the median income was $50,893 for males and $48,911 for females.
In West Bank township, population is primarily represented by White households, reporting a median income of $68,571.
In 2022, the population of West Bank township was 134, a 0.00% decrease year-by-year from 2021. Previously, in 2021, West Bank township's population was 134, a decline of 0.00% compared to a population of 134 in 2020.
The median age in West Bank Township, Minnesota is 49.5, as per 2021 ACS 5-Year Estimates. Of the total population, 5.13% were under the age of 15, 28.21% aged 15 to 29, 41.88% aged 30 to 64, 23.08% aged 65 to 84, and 1.71% were 85 years of age and older.
Racial distribution of West Bank township population: 82.91% are White and 17.09% are some other race.
